More About Black Angus

Black Angus, also known as Angus beef, is a type of beef that comes from the Black Angus cattle breed. It is known for its marbling, tenderness, and flavor, and is a popular choice for high-end restaurants and home cooks alike.

Black Angus cattle are known for their distinctive appearance, which includes a black coat and a muscular build. They are also known for their docile temperament, which makes them easier to handle than some other breeds.

The meat from Black Angus cattle is known for its high quality and consistency. It is often marketed as being more tender and flavorful than other types of beef, due in part to the high level of marbling in the meat. Marbling refers to the white flecks of fat that are interspersed throughout the meat, which help to keep it moist and tender during cooking.

Black Angus beef is often graded by the United States Department of Agriculture (USDA), with higher grades indicating higher quality meat. The grading system takes into account factors such as marbling, color, and texture, and is used to help consumers make informed choices about the beef they purchase.
